What are Open-Weight AI Models?

Open-weight AI models are AI systems that make their underlying code and weights available for anyone to access and modify. This openness is a double-edged sword. On one hand, it allows for collaboration and innovation, as developers can build upon and improve existing models. On the other hand, it also raises concerns about safety and potential misuse.

Why the Controversy?

The controversy surrounding open-weight AI models started when some companies were accused of trying to ban them. The fear was that these companies wanted to protect their business by limiting access to these models. However, Dario Amodei, the CEO of Anthropic, recently clarified the company's stance on the issue.

Anthropic's Position

In a recent post, Amodei stated that Anthropic has never advocated for a ban on open-weights models. According to him, open-weights models that don't have dangerous capabilities are a public good. This clarification is significant, as it shows that not all companies are opposed to open-weight AI models.
